求有向图全部拓扑序列

All Topological Sorts,在前一章中Topological Sorting,已经讨论了拓扑排序的原理及其实现算法,但只是实现了从单一一个入度为0的节点进行的拓扑排序。本章主要来讨论一下,如何求一个有向无环图的所有拓扑排序序列。 问题描述 因为在一个有向无环图中,并非所有顶点间都有路径可达,而且可能有些点是孤立点,这……

求图的拓扑排序

简介 拓扑排序 (Topological Sorting) 在计算机科学领域,有向图的拓扑排序或拓扑排序是其顶点的线性排序,使得对于从顶点u到顶点v的每个有向边uv,u在排序中都在v之前。例如,图形的顶点可以表示要执行的任务,并且边缘可以表示一个任务必须在另一个任务之前执行的约束;在这个应用中,拓扑排序只是……

【剑指offer】判断二叉搜索树(BST)

问题描述 实现一个函数,判断一棵二叉树是否为二叉搜索树。 算法思路 二叉搜索树的中序遍历序列是有序的,所以只需求出中序遍历结果,再依次判断该序列是否有序即可。 上述方法需要额外线程空间保存遍历结果,在此可以省去该空间开销,只需一个变量保存访问当前节点时上一节点的值即可。 基于left < current < right的特性,可……

《算法》 Chap-1 笔记 算法:适合用计算机实现的解决问题的方法 数据结构:便于算法操作的组织数据的方法。 基础编程模型:实现算法用到的语言特性,软件库和操作系统特性的总称 数据抽象: 抽象数据类型(ADT) 模块化编程 应用程序编程接口(API)

吐槽 batch file,资料非常零散,整理官方文档的东西,建立索引 哪里能找到命令的 help 文档? Windows 命令官方文档 一些常用的例子?既然是作介绍,那么需要哪些东西? 命令的介绍,一句话 命令的 usage?非全部,常用的即可,不行再查 一些 sample,代码片段 一些实际例子: 获取时间戳以及格式化 set yyyy=%date:~,4% set mm=%date:~5,2% set dd=%date:~8,2% set YYYYmmdd=%yyyy%%mm%%dd% set filename=sdkgui_%YYYYmmdd% 压缩、解压缩……

背景,抛出问题 内容组织 资料备份,本地以及远端。 图片的格式剪裁,尺寸优化, 文本内容的创作 资源文件管理 发布流程管理 内容组织。 写博客文章的时候,往往会带有资源文件,如何去管理这些资源文件? 代码片段 图片 音视频 这里的组织可以通过放置在同级目录下来管理。类似于 content └── post ├── first-post │ ├── images │ │ ├── a.jpg │ │ ├── b.jpg……

导图 命令行工具 图形化工具 分类 每个工具一句话简单介绍,官网以及官方文档 配图,或者 GIF 大概演示 简单说明,详细使用技巧单独介绍